Essay Criteria

Response has 5-8 sentences with examples.

Exceptional

Student wrote 5-8 sentences and provided examples in their response.
Good

Student wrote four sentences with examples.
Satisfactory

Student wrote three sentences with one example.
Needs Improvement

Student only wrote 1-2 sentences with no examples.
Unacceptable

No response was provided.
Content

Response includes developed ideas exhibited through explanations and examples.

Exceptional

Content provided meets the requirements. Good word choice, examples, and explanations.
Good

Content meets most of the requirements. Examples and explanations are provided.
Satisfactory

Content provided exhibits clear ideas but lacks proper explanation and examples.
Needs Improvement

Content is limited, with scattered ideas and no examples/explanation.
Unacceptable

No response was provided, so there is no content.
Stayed on Topic

Student stayed on topic for both the essay and short response questions.
Response is well organized.

Exceptional

Responses are organized and provide clear explanation.
Good

Responses are organized with some explanation.
Satisfactory

Responses are organized but lacks proper explanation (strays from topic).
Needs Improvement

Responses are not organized and the explanations are off topic.
Unacceptable

No response was provided.
Grammar

Correct spelling, capitalization, and punctuation are used.

Exceptional

No grammar errors are provided.
Good

Grammar is mostly correct, with one or two minor errors.
Satisfactory

Grammar is partially correct, but there are errors.
Needs Improvement

Incorrect grammar with errors that interfere with responses.
Unacceptable

No response was provided.
